Bus left on time and returned on time. Guide was knowledgeable and organized. Coach was clean and comfortable. Instructions for meeting the tour at Victoria Coach station are a little unclear but not insurmountable. I definitely got value for my money. This tour is a "stretch" because of the distance which has to be covered, but if you have only limited time this is a great way to learn that there is more to England than just London.

We had a wonderful time on this tour. Our guide gave us so much information about everything from basic tour information to distances between each section of the tour - very handy when travelling with a 2 year old - to the most detailed history of each of our stops. I found that because the tour runs like clockwork & we were lucky with traffic, we had so much time to explore each area that we were at. We also had enough free time at Windsor Castle & Bath that we could explore as we pleased & grab a quick bite to eat - as there is no set time to eat on the trip that was handy.

If you have a day, this is a great way to spend it. Although time was limited at the stops, you definitely got to see the highlights. At Windsor, don't spend a lot of time at the first pictorial room - you will find much more of the castle you want to explore but won't have time.
